
量子计算,这项具有颠覆性的技术,正在突破人类认知的极限。通过利用量子力学的特性,量子计算机在处理特定问题上超越了传统计算机的能力。然而,这项技术的进步也带来了许多伦理与社会问题。本文将从技术背景、应用前景,以及可能的伦理与社会挑战三个方面,对量子计算进行探讨,并通过简单的代码示例解构其核心概念。
量子计算基于量子比特(qubit),它不同于传统计算机中的比特,仅限于0和1两种状态。量子比特可以处于“叠加态”,即同时包含0和1的状态。这种独特的特性,使得量子计算在处理复杂问题时具有极大的优势,例如大规模优化问题、密码破解以及分子模拟等。
以下是Python中的一个简单量子比特状态示例(基于Qiskit库):
from qiskit import QuantumCircuit, Aer, execute
# 创建一个包含1个量子比特的量子电路
qc = QuantumCircuit(1)
# 应用Hadamard门以产生叠加态
qc.h(0)
# 模拟运行量子电路
simulator = Aer.get_backend('statevector_simulator')
result = execute(qc, simulator).result()
# 输出量子比特的状态
statevector = result.get_statevector()
print("量子比特状态:", statevector)运行以上代码可以看到量子比特的叠加态。这种特性便是量子计算的基础。
量子计算将深刻影响多个领域,包括:
例如,在密码学中,量子计算可以利用Shor算法快速分解大整数,这对RSA等加密技术构成了潜在威胁。
量子计算可能破坏现有的加密体系,从而威胁到个人隐私和国家安全。量子密码学虽然是一种潜在的解决方案,但仍在发展中。
量子计算的研发和部署需要大量资金和技术资源,这可能导致技术垄断,从而加剧全球范围内的数字鸿沟。
目前,量子计算的法律和道德框架尚未完善。这可能导致滥用,例如用于监控或军事目的。
量子技术可能加剧社会中的经济不平等,因为只有少数发达国家和跨国公司可能首先受益。
量子计算是一项令人兴奋又富有挑战的技术,它的潜力几乎是无限的。然而,伴随技术进步而来的伦理与社会问题不容忽视。我们需要积极面对这些挑战,以确保量子计算的进步能够真正造福全人类。
原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。
如有侵权,请联系 cloudcommunity@tencent.com 删除。
原创声明:本文系作者授权腾讯云开发者社区发表,未经许可,不得转载。
如有侵权,请联系 cloudcommunity@tencent.com 删除。